We are seeking an experienced and strategic Principal Executive Recruiter to lead the Executive Recruiting team at Zoox. In this critical role, you will act as a trusted strategic thought partner directly to the C-suite, successfully executing Director/VP+ leadership searches and driving infrastructure of our executive search function in-house. This role requires a proven track record of successfully executing searches for senior level roles, managing complex stakeholder relationships, and thriving in a fast-paced, high-growth environment.
Leadership: Design and scale a world-class executive search function, including managing/coaching a small team, development of internal executive research capabilities and long-term succession planning.
End-to-End Recruitment: Own and drive the entire executive recruitment lifecycle, from initial strategy meeting to candidate offer and closing, ensuring a seamless and high-touch experience for all executive candidates.
Market Mapping & Sourcing: Develop sophisticated, data-driven market maps of executive talent in relevant industries (e.g., autonomous technology, automotive, software, hardware engineering, operations, finance).
Candidate Engagement: Articulate the Zoox mission, vision, and unique culture compellingly to high-profile executive candidates, often involving complex compensation, negotiation, and relocation strategies.
Confidentiality & Discretion: Handle extremely sensitive and confidential candidate information and internal organizational details with the utmost professionalism and discretion.
Partnering with Leadership: Serve as a trusted advisor and strategic partner to the CEO, C-suite, and other senior leaders on talent planning, and executive hiring best practices.
Process Improvement: Drive continuous improvement in executive search processes, leveraging tools, metrics, and interview methodologies.
Passive Candidate Conversion: Develop and execute tailored strategies to attract and successfully engage highly passive, hard-to-reach executive candidates, effectively converting passive interest into active candidacy.
